Crypto miners have been turning themselves into AI data centers that can secure big deals with tech giants like Alphabet (GOOG 0.03%) (GOOGL 0.07%) and Meta Platforms (META 2.62%). IREN (IREN +4.24%) is one of the best-positioned crypto miners to capitalize on the AI boom.
Tech giants need energy and data centers to serve as the backbone for their AI projects. IREN has 810 megawatts of data center capacity and nearly 3 gigawatts of contracted, grid-connected power. Those three gigawatts can translate into billions of dollars for IREN, based on previous deals, and most of that power will be available by the end of 2027. IREN mentioned an additional multi-gigawatt development pipeline when reporting Q4 FY25 results in August.
Nebius (NBIS +5.36%) reached a 5-year, $17.4 billion deal with Microsoft (MSFT 1.45%), and it can go up to $19.4 billion in value. The deal gives Microsoft access to a 300 megawatt data center. IREN will soon have enough energy to support 10 of these deals, and the deals may get more pricey as the energy bottleneck gets tighter for companies that are investing in artificial intelligence.
IREN currently makes most of its revenue from Bitcoin mining, but it's projecting significant growth for its cloud segment. IREN told investors in August that it expected between $200 million and $250 million in annual recurring cloud revenue by the end of the year. One month after making that announcement, IREN notified investors that it anticipates bringing in more than $500 million in annual recurring cloud revenue by the end of Q1 2026.
This projected quarter-over-quarter double suggests strong demand for IREN's AI data centers. These deals can print more money than the company's crypto mining operations, but Bitcoin is still a big piece of the picture. IREN mined 668 Bitcoin in August , translating to $50.8 million in hardware profits, which is good for a 66% hardware profit margin.

Buying Bitcoin has gotten easier over the years, with many brokerage firms letting you trade the asset or an ETF that is directly tied to the asset. While offering Bitcoin to customers is the new trend, Coinbase (COIN +5.05%) was one of the first movers in the industry. It's the largest U.S.-based crypto exchange and holds $1.8 billion in crypto assets, as of June 30, 2025.
Coinbase doesn't only offer crypto trading. It also lets customers stake crypto, use it for purchases, and store crypto in digital wallets. Users can also transfer crypto to their friends via fast, free global transfers.
Although Coinbase's transaction revenue slightly dipped year-over-year, stablecoin revenue has been surging. That part of Coinbase's business is up by 38.3% year-over-year, as the GENIUS Act set up the regulatory foundation for the wide adoption of stablecoins and other digital assets. This policy can boost the demand for crypto, which would bode well for Coinbase.
The company is positioned well for Bitcoin surges and growth from altcoins. It's the preferred choice for institutional investors, as Coinbase is the custodian for more than 80% of U.S. Bitcoin and Ethereum ETFs. Rising demand for crypto, especially as Bitcoin approaches all-time highs, will boost the company's transaction revenue.
Owning Coinbase stock also gives you exposure to another hot crypto stock that's benefiting from stablecoins, Circle (CRCL +3.48%). It owns 8.5 million shares of the stock, which is upby more than 70% year-to-date and translated into solid gains for Coinbase.
